Analysis of Nitrogen Compounds of Garzan River, Batman, Turkey

Nitrogen has a vital place in the environment especially for the plants and it exists in many forms through the nitrogen cycle. It has many organic and inorganic compounds. Nitrate (NO3-N), nitrite (NO2-N) and ammonium (NH4-N) are the three important and crucial compounds of nitrogen. They can be exsisted in the water naturally or unnaturally and also they have permissible limits for the different water resources, as well for the surface water. NO3-N, NO2-N and NH4-N concentrations of Garzan River which is located in the southeastern part of Turkey were analysed in the present study. Water samples from the river measured bimonthly in the time period of 1999. Eventually the results of the analysis were interpreted and evaluated for the purposes of different water utilization.
